The stop of the tram lines 16 and 17 is in 1 minute right around the corner. 4 stops by tram to the main train station in 5 minutes or on foot in 20 minutes. Continue to Marienplatz from the main station with all S-Bahn lines, there are 2 stations. The Hackerbrücke with the central bus station (ZOB) is reachable in 2 stations or 10 minutes on foot from my apartment.
It is a 10-minute walk to the S-Bahn / U-Bahn. With all S-Bahn lines or U-Bahn U1 / U7, there are only 2 stations to the main station or 4 stations to Marienplatz.
For the fair in Munich-Riem first use the subway U1 / U7 with change to the subway U2 at the main station or Sendlinger Tor – travel time is 25 minutes.
To the airport: The easiest way is to take tram 16 or 17 to the central station and change there to the S-Bahn S1 / S8. About one hour is scheduled for the trip.
